Lately I have been seeing a strange problem with my 1. Gen Apple TV 4K. Sometimes when I turn on the Apple TV and my LG B6 OLED there is a stranger green tinge to everything and I can see clear colour banding. I thought it might have been my HDMI cable, but a new cable didn’t fix my problem. I can resolve the issue by turning the screen off and on again, but still annoying.
All my software is updated and my settings on the TV are. Gamma 2.4, colour space “normal “, black level “high”.
On the Apple TV my settings are 50 hz SDR (I live in Denmark), 4:4:4 or RGB high (makes no difference) , match frame rate and match colour space.
Now the question is if a new Apple TV 2022 would fix this?
